Frost going back to juniors was the best thing for him and the team.
One reason Hextall slobbered over him was his intangibles, and they're on full display this year.
He's stepped up every aspect of his game and is getting more confident.
Frost should also fill out naturally with another year under his belt, instead of trying to bulk up past his "natural weight."

I'd be shocked if he spent any time in the AHL, I think there's a very short list of players who put up his kind of numbers in their D+1 and D+2 seasons. Combine that with his hockey IQ and work ethic and I think you can pretty much write him in at 3C next season.

Can anyone competent give me a realistic comp or floor/ceiling projection? I don’t watch junior hockey so I have no idea what to do with his torrid pace of production.
He reminds me a lot of David Krejci. But his junior stats are better.

When Krejci was 20 he played in the AHL & had 74 points in 69 games.

At age 21, he had 27 pts in 56 NHL games.

Frost will be 20 next season. If he makes the NHL, I doubt he’ll do better than Krejci did a year older & with a year of AHL dominance behind him.
